Main Purpose of Job:

The Lead IT Sites role serves as the on site subject matter expert and single point of contact for all information technology services at the assigned location. The position is responsible for ensuring the reliable, secure, and effective operation of all site IT infrastructure, systems, and applications while coordinating with centralized IT support teams and service desks for routine support and escalations. The role oversees and guides on site and remote IT resources to ensure IT services meet business and operational needs, leads site level technology initiatives and projects, and acts as the primary liaison between local operations and enterprise IT for system implementations, escalations, and continuous improvement.

Role and Activity

Team Leadership

  • Lead, mentor, and motivate on‑site and supporting IT resources delivering technical support and services.
  • Set performance expectations, provide regular feedback, and support professional development.
  • Identify skill gaps and coordinate training to strengthen technical capability and service quality.

Technical Support & Escalation Management

  • Oversee the resolution of technical incidents and service requests impacting site operations.
  • Ensure timely, effective, and customer‑focused support for hardware, software, network, and production systems.
  • Act as the escalation point for complex, high‑impact, or recurring technical issues.

Support & Maintenance of Site IT Systems

  • Ensure all business‑critical production floor, warehouse, and office systems are maintained and operating reliably.
  • Provide hands‑on and coordinated support for all IT hardware and software within the facility.
  • Perform workstation deployment, upgrades, re‑imaging, and break/fix support as required.

Infrastructure & Systems Management

  • Manage and support site infrastructure including workstations, servers, printers, networks, phones, mobile devices, and audio/video systems.
  • Maintain and support site phone, voicemail, conferencing, and collaboration technologies.
  • Monitor factory automation and operational technology systems to ensure maximum uptime and performance.

Quality Assurance & Service Standards

  • Implement quality control measures to maintain consistent IT service levels.
  • Review incident trends, root causes, and resolution effectiveness.
  • Provide coaching and corrective actions to improve service delivery and system reliability.

Process Improvement & Continuous Improvement

  • Identify opportunities to improve IT support processes, efficiency, and user experience.
  • Collaborate with centralized IT teams and site leadership to implement improvements.
  • Drive standardization of tools, procedures, and documentation across the site.

Customer Satisfaction & Site Engagement

  • Monitor user satisfaction and proactively address recurring issues or service gaps.
  • Gather feedback from site users and leadership to improve IT services.
  • Build strong working relationships with operations, engineering, and functional teams.

Resource & Asset Management

  • Manage IT resources, schedules, and priorities to ensure adequate coverage and support.
  • Maintain accurate inventory of all IT equipment, including physical audits.
  • Coordinate vendor support for hardware, software, and mobile devices as needed.

Backup, Recovery & Compliance

  • Manage backup media rotation, storage, and verification of backup logs.
  • Support disaster recovery readiness and recovery activities.
  • Ensure compliance with company IT, security, engineering, and manufacturing policies.
  • Support IT aspects of site audits, including documentation, inventories, and procedures.

Budgeting, Procurement & Project Coordination

  • Assist with capital and operating budget planning for site IT equipment and projects.
  • Coordinate purchasing, installation, and deployment of IT infrastructure solutions.
  • Provide site‑level technical project coordination for new systems, upgrades, and initiatives.
  • Act as the on‑site technical expert for enterprise and corporate IT initiatives.

Key Experiences: What experiences are key to success in this job?

  • 4+ years of experience as a system administrator in Windows operating systems, Active Directory, MS Office, and MS Exchange/Outlook and a strong background in troubleshooting and supporting workstation issues.
  • 2+ years of experience troubleshooting and supporting PC laptop and desktop hardware.
  • 2+ years of hands on network administration experience, preferably with Cisco-based infrastructure.
  • 2+ years of experience working with Microsoft SQL Server.
  • Experience supporting MS Access databases.
  • Experience working with industrial engineering or manufacturing environment.
  • Experience with project management in a large-scale environment.
  • Experience with budget planning.
